  • Title

    Theory analysis of harmonic current generation and harmonic current extraction of three-phase grid-connected inverter

  • Abstract
    Theory of the harmonic current generation of three-phase grid-connected inverter under unbalanced grid conditions is analyzed in detail in this paper. Based on the characteristic of three-phase currents, the structure of three adaptive notch filter(ANF) cells collaborating with fast positive and negative sequence decomposition(FPNSD) cell is proposed, which employs for the extraction of harmonic current. The main function of this harmonic current extraction method is to provide harmonic current for voltage regulation and power control of inverter. Moreover, this method is capable of extracting a selective order of harmonic where elimination of certain harmonic is of concern. The performance and analysis of the proposed structure in this study are verified through experimental cases.
